Analysis

In 2015, ghg emissions from food systems, by gas (mt co2 eq) - n2o in Lesotho stood at 387.41.

Compared with earlier readings it is down 6.0% on the previous year and down 19.2% over ten years.

Over the whole period, ghg emissions from food systems, by gas (mt co2 eq) - n2o in Lesotho peaked at 522.02 in 1999 and was at its lowest, 365.36, in 1998.

That places Lesotho 135th out of 200 countries with data for 2015, putting it in the middle of the range.

GHG emissions from food systems disaggregated by gas are generated from EDGAR-FOOD, a global emission inventory of GHGs from the food systems. EDGAR-FOOD has been developed to aid the understanding of the activities underlying the energy demand and use, agriculture and land use change emissions associated with the production, distribution, consumption and disposal of food through the various stages and sectors of the composite global food system. These data were complemented with data from the FAOSTAT database on GHG emissions from land use related to agriculture (FAO, 2020). EDGAR-FOOD represents the first database consistently covering each stage of the food chain for all countries with yearly frequency for the period 1990-2015. Details regarding the methodology applied are available in Crippa et al. (2021).
